Night of the Hex: Big Bugs, Big Fish - a Fly Fishing Experience

By Robert Thompson

As June arrives in the Midwest, it ushers in the emergence of the Michigan mayfly, Hexagenia Limbata. This prolific hatch comes off at night & brings out the biggest trout to gorge on these bugs. Follow 4 Midwestern fly fishermen, through various obstacles, on this chase. 31 min.

Description

This is truly a unique fishing experience and can offer an angler both heartbreak and the possibility of a trophy brown trout, often in a single night.
